M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
considers
issues
regarding open
educational resources
(OERs) and
massive open online courses (MOOC).
Recent
evolvements in
distance learning have made it possible for
people
in every nation on earth
to participate in online courses.
These online MOOCs are
usually free
for learners but do not
consistently
lead to formal accreditation.
